Furthermore, Indonesian youth are redefining the relationship between faith and expression. As citizens of the world's largest Muslim-majority nation, religion remains a cornerstone of identity. Yet, the youth are navigating their piety in new ways—from attending pengajian (religious study groups) that look more like music festivals, to the popularity of hijab fashion bloggers who mix modest wear with high-street glamour. This generation is less interested in rigid orthodoxy and more in a personal, aesthetic, and socially conscious spirituality, a trend sometimes dubbed "progressive Islam" or "cool Muslim." Indonesia is the world's largest Muslim-majority country, and young hijabis have rejected the shapeless abaya. Instead, trends focus on oversized blazers , palazzo pants , and pastel hijabs styled with Korean flat sneakers. Brands like Zahra and Rabbani have moved from religious necessity to high fashion.
